I’m having a strange issue with my PC and I’m trying to figure out if my GPU is dying.
Specs:
Ryzen 5 5600X
RTX 3060 Zotac Twin Edge 12GB
Gigabyte B550M DS3H
DeepCool PK650D PSU
Lexar 16gb ddr4 3200 MHz single stick
Issue:
The PC will often boot normally if it has been completely powered off for 2–3+ hours. It’ll reach Windows, and everything seems fine. However, after about 15–20 seconds, the screen suddenly goes black.
After I force shut down and try to restart:
No display output
Keyboard and mouse don’t power on
All fans spin normally, including GPU fans
Sometimes after leaving the PC off for several hours, it will boot again and repeat the same behavior.
Things I’ve tried:
Updated motherboard BIOS
Reseated the GPU
Checked/reconnected GPU power cables
Tried multiple restarts
Ran FurMark when the GPU was working (around 80°C core, 91°C hotspot, no artifacts or crashes)
Once the PC boots successfully, I can sometimes game normally without any noticeable issues
Has anyone experienced something similar? Does this sound like a failing GPU, VRAM issue, power delivery problem, or something else?
